Overview
- Includes expanded and standardized Q&A sections at the end of each chapter consistent with those on the exam
- Covers core content relevant to the American Board of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ery exam
- Emphasizes key facts and clinical pearls essential to exam success
- Includes hypothetical exam questions
- Includes relevant surgical and clinical images?
- Written for facial plastic surgery fellows and advanced residents in otolaryngology/head and neck surgery ??
